It goes without saying that POI's are also points and are generally supplied by the manufacturer. They have a different name (not called waypoints) because they are stored in a different memory area than waypoints and may have more memory allocated per point for longer names and additional information such as addresses and phone numbers. The 'searching' function in the GPS receiver is a bit different for the different types of points. The 'searching' function may be done by category in the GPS receiver (and the manufacturer's supporting software). The manufacturers haven't supplied software for users to make their own POI's. And it's unlikely the manufacturer's supporting software will let you edit the POI data to make corrections or additions. However; like uploading maps, there is a user effort to write software programs to allow users to upload their own POI's.

On the Garmin GPSmap 76 with some Metroguide version 4 data loaded and some Topo data loaded, the 'Points' menu consists of:

'Waypoints', 'Points of Interest', 'Cities', 'Exits', 'Addresses', and 'Intersections'.

'Points of Interest' is further subdivided into:

'Food & Drink', 'Lodging', 'Attractions', 'Entertainment', 'Shopping', 'Services', 'Transportation', 'Emergency & Govern', 'Manmade Places', 'Water Features', and 'Land Features'.

And the subdivisions may also be further divided. For instance 'Food & Drink' is subdivided into:

POIs are either built into the receiver or transferred to the receiver from the manufacturer's software. You don't transfer POI's from the receiver to your software. Waypoints can be transferred both ways. A GPS receiver that only supports 1,000 waypoints can have hundreds of thousands of POIs.
